project-reactor 相关问题

Reactor是一个基础库,用于构建JVM上的反应式快速数据应用程序。它提供了Java,Groovy和其他JVM语言的抽象,使构建事件和数据驱动的应用程序更容易。它也非常快。

使用WebClient和Reactor 3.0进行递归API调用

我终于用Reactor学习函数式编程了。所以我是新手。我想做的第一件事是使用WebClient调用外部API。这个调用需要作为响应递归...

回答 1 投票 0

合并热通量源

在带有Reactor的Spring Boot 2中,我试图合并两个Flux热源。但是,合并似乎只会在合并中报告两个Flux参数中的第一个。我如何获得合并...

回答 1 投票 0

Mono vs Flux in Reactive Stream

根据文档:Flux是一个可以发出0..N元素的流:Flux fl = Flux.just(“a”,“b”,“c”); Mono是一个0..1元素的流:Mono mn = Mono.just(“......

回答 3 投票 22

如何检查Mono是否为空?

我正在使用WebFlux框架开发一个使用Spring Boot 2.0和Kotlin的应用程序。我想在保存交易之前检查用户ID是否退出。我被困在一个简单的事情,如验证如果一个单声道......

回答 2 投票 12

Mono vs CompletableFuture

CompletableFuture在单独的线程上执行任务(使用线程池)并提供回调函数。假设我在CompletableFuture中有一个API调用。那是一个API调用阻塞吗?将 ...

回答 1 投票 7

用于存储先前映射结果的语法

我想知道在spring web-flux中使用先前映射结果的好方法,例如Mono.just(request)... .flatMap(object0 - > createObject1(object0))。flatMap(object1 - > .. 。

回答 2 投票 1

Spring WebFlux:只允许一个连接接收用户

我正在用Spring 5 Webflux和Kotlin编写一个简单的应用程序。我试图以下列方式实现PUT端点:PUT(“/ confs / {id}”,{val id = it.pathVariable(“id”)ServerResponse.ok()....

回答 3 投票 2

使用Flux连续减少状态

假设我有两种事件类型(A和B)和以某种方式生成它们的Fluxes:Fluxinstanceof

回答 1 投票 0

Spring Reactive kafka Receiver始终将引导服务器覆盖到localhost

我正在尝试使用@EnableKafka和@KafkaListener注释为Reactive Kafka使用者编写Spring启动应用程序。我已经配置我的kafka经纪人在不同的机器上。当我给...

回答 1 投票 0

如何在Spring Webflux / Reactor Netty Web应用程序中执行阻塞调用

在我的用例中,我有一个带有Reactor Netty的Spring Webflux微服务,我有以下依赖项:org.springframework.boot.spring-boot-starter-webflux(2.0.1.RELEASE)org ....

回答 1 投票 6

使HTTP端点返回Flux / Mono实例而不是DTO的好处[关闭]

我看过Spring Tips:使用Spring Framework 5.0的功能反应端点,并阅读了一些关于spring reactor的内容,但我无法理解它。拥有端点有什么好处......

回答 2 投票 16

反应式WebSocketClient数据发布

我试图使用ReactorNettyWebSocketClient从websocket读取数据,但我无法连接到它的api。问题是我收到的所有数据都可以在lambda -...的内部获得。

回答 2 投票 0

Reactor - 使用Flux.publish()可以防止StepVerifier.thenCancel()工作?

如果我直接使用我的焊剂与StepVerifier工作正常,但如果我在焊剂上调用publish()。autoConnect()并使用StepVerifier的结果,那么verify()步骤永远不会完成。例如。一世 ...

回答 1 投票 1

Access post方法json请求webflux响应式编程中的Body参数

如何访问Mono类型的RequestBody参数。 Spring Boot Webflux反 应灵敏。我想返回一个ResponseEntity而不是Mono。 @RequestMapping(value =“/ poststudentdata”,method = ...

回答 1 投票 0

如何在反应链中传递数据

每当我需要将数据传递到反应链时,我最终会做这样的事情:public Mono doFooAndPassDtoAsMono(Dto dto){return Mono.just(dto).flatMap(dtoMono -...

回答 2 投票 1

反应式编程如何对数据库更改做出反应?

我是主题反应式编程的新手,因此有一些问题。我正在开发一个小软件。我想借此机会更好地了解反应式编程。所以我 ...

回答 2 投票 0

有没有办法将Flux作为表单数据提供给WebClient的正文?

我想使用WebClient访问某些受限资源,因此需要提供登录名和密码并将其编码为表单数据。它像私人单声道一样好用 ...

回答 1 投票 0

Spring Reactor:如何在发布者发出值时抛出异常?

我正在学习使用Reactor的反应式编程,我想实现注册场景,用户可以将多个帐户分配给同一个配置文件。但是分配给...的用户名

回答 1 投票 0

需要帮助来理解所提到的代码示例的Flat Map执行

我试图通过使用Flux和Webclient来调用rest api和累积结果。我想了解下面代码执行flatMap运算符。 list - 包含50000个元素。 ...

回答 1 投票 0

同步弹簧webflux调用保持操作顺序

我有一个简单的用例,不知道该怎么做,因为我是新的春天webflux。我正在使用spring boot webflux启动器。我需要调用2个端点。让我们说Endpoint1和Endpoint2。每当......

回答 3 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.